		<description>Nice review -- thanks for letting us know about this.  The proclip web site is a little confusing and having your experiences with the device is a lot of help.  (It actually took me two trips to the web site to figure out that I&#039;d need THREE pieces -- the vehicle mount, the gadget mount, and the swivel thing.  They don&#039;t really highlight the swivel/tilt adapter on the site.  Wouldn&#039;t have known about it if you hadn&#039;t mentioned it.) Thanks!</description>
